Recognizing Vehicle Diagnostics
In today's auto landscape, a detailed understanding of vehicle diagnostics is important for effective automobile fixing and upkeep. Car diagnostics incorporates a variety of strategies and tools made use of to recognize and evaluate car performance problems. This process normally involves the use of specific devices to get data from the car's onboard computer systems, which keep track of various components consisting of the engine, transmission, and discharges systems.
Modern cars are furnished with advanced analysis capacities that can reveal mistake codes, sensing unit analyses, and system statuses. Professionals make use of these diagnostics to identify concerns that may not be immediately noticeable through typical assessment methods. An accurate diagnosis develops the structure for any kind of repair process, allowing for targeted treatments instead of guesswork, which can bring about unnecessary repair services and increased expenses.
Comprehending the principles of vehicle diagnostics additionally includes familiarity with the various analysis tools available, including OBD-II scanners, multimeters, and oscilloscopes. Proficiency of these devices allows service technicians to interpret information successfully and use their findings to bring back lorry capability. As automotive modern technology remains to evolve, remaining informed concerning the current diagnostic techniques and tools is vital for automotive specialists seeking to supply top notch service.

Typical Problems Recognized
Often come across issues in automobile repair diagnostics consist of problems with the ignition system, gas delivery, and electrical elements. Ignition system failures usually show up as engine misfires or failure to begin, generally because of defective trigger plugs, ignition coils, or timing problems. These troubles can seriously influence engine efficiency and gas efficiency.
Fuel distribution issues, such as stopped up gas filters or failing fuel pumps, can cause poor gas reaching the engine, causing poor acceleration and stalling. Diagnostics in these situations focus on fuel stress tests and analyzing gas injectors to make certain appropriate functioning.
Electric elements are an additional frequent source of analysis challenges. Defective wiring, blown fuses, or malfunctioning sensing units can impede lorry operations, leading to control panel warning lights or erratic performance. Professionals commonly use multimeters and analysis scanners to identify electric mistakes properly.
